Find the sum of the first 20 terms of an arithmetic series if the first term is 4 and the common difference is 3.
Ratling [72]

The sum of first 20 terms of Arithmetic Series is 650 if the first term is 4 and the common difference is 3.

Step-by-step explanation:

First Term  (a) = 4

Common difference  (d) = 3

The number of term (n) = 20

The sum of an Arithmetic series of (n) number of terms, with first term (a) and the common difference (d) is equal to

Sum =  (n/2) * ( 2 * a + (n -1) * d)

So putting the values of a,d, n

Sum = ( 20/2) * ( 2 * 4 + (20 -1) *3 )

Sum =  (10) * ( 8 + 19 * 3)

Sum =  10 * ( 8 + 57)

Sum = 10 * 65 = 650

Hence the sum of first 20 terms of Arithmetic Series is 650 if the first term is 4 and the common difference is 3.
